Boost The Mood Ceramic Mugs Recalled for Fire Hazard

Agency Publication Date: June 22, 2023
Share:
Sign in to monitor this recall

Summary

This recall affects about 26,400 'Boost The Mood' 10-ounce ceramic mugs sold exclusively at Ulta Beauty. The mugs are navy blue with a gold metallic handle and gold lettering. Although a label on the bottom describes them as 'microwave safe,' the metallic print can spark when heated in a microwave, posing a fire hazard. Michael Giordano International has received one report of a mug smoking while in a microwave. Consumers can receive a $10 refund for the mug and should stop using it immediately.

Risk

The mugs are incorrectly labeled as microwave safe. The gold metallic print on the exterior can cause sparking and fire if placed in a microwave. One incident of a mug smoking during microwaving has been reported.

Affected Products

Product: Boost The Mood Ceramic Mug (10-oz)
Variants: Navy blue, Gold metallic handle, Gold lettering
UPC Codes:
717897102242
Lot Numbers:
#2459832
Date Ranges: Sold October 2022 through March 2023

Sold as part of a promotional set including socks, hand cream, and foot cream. Only the mug is affected by this recall.
